Understanding the Fundamentals: Essential Skills for Omnichannel Segmentation

To excel in omnichannel customer segmentation, professionals must possess a unique blend of technical, analytical, and creative skills. This includes proficiency in data analysis and interpretation, as well as the ability to leverage tools like machine learning and artificial intelligence to uncover hidden patterns and trends. Additionally, a deep understanding of customer behavior, psychology, and sociology is essential for developing nuanced, empathetic segmentation strategies that speak to the needs and desires of diverse customer groups. By combining these skills, professionals can create rich, detailed customer profiles that inform targeted marketing campaigns, product development, and customer experience initiatives.

Best Practices for Effective Omnichannel Segmentation

So, what does it take to implement effective omnichannel segmentation strategies? Firstly, businesses must prioritize data integration and consistency across all channels, ensuring that customer interactions are seamless, cohesive, and personalized. This requires a unified customer view, which can be achieved through the implementation of robust data management platforms and customer relationship management (CRM) systems. Secondly, companies must adopt a customer-centric approach, using feedback, surveys, and social media listening to stay attuned to customer needs and preferences. By doing so, businesses can develop segmentation strategies that are tailored, relevant, and impactful, driving engagement, loyalty, and ultimately, revenue growth.
